Always a great meal at Silvios. Had the dinner of champions , the pizza salad and 2 glasses of wine. If you have never had a pizza salad you MUST stop in and try it. It is Rosa Mias famous pizza with dressed greens and prosciutto on top. You might wantto sit at the bar... its a great time.
This is a nice Italian place. They have a nice selection of pastas, chicken and veal, and seafood dishes. Special tonight was Lobster Fra Diavolo. White cotton tablecloth , cloth napkins, friendly staff, and most importantly, good food. Nancy had the chicken parm which was absolutely excellent, I had Seafood fra diavolo which was very good generous portions. The focaccia bread was very very good. I'll definitely be going back. Entrees run in the 20 to $30 range, glass of wine is about $11, my Martini was $10. Basically, a little pricey, but not unreasonably so. And the food was really very good.
